DCLRE1C Knockout Cell Lines

Gene: DCLRE1C

Official Full Name: DNA cross-link repair 1Cprovided by HGNC

Gene Summary: This gene encodes a nuclear protein that is involved in V(D)J recombination and DNA repair. The encoded protein has single-strand-specific 5'-3' exonuclease activity; it also exhibits endonuclease activity on 5' and 3' overhangs and hairpins. The protein also functions in the regulation of the cell cycle in response to DNA damage. Mutations in this gene can cause Athabascan-type severe combined immunodeficiency (SCIDA) and Omenn syndrome.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Jan 2014]

Background

DCLRE1C Gene Knockout Cell Lines are specialized cell models created through advanced genetic engineering techniques to disrupt the DCLRE1C gene, which encodes a critical protein involved in DNA repair processes. This precise knockout technique is accomplished using CRISPR/Cas9 technology, allowing for targeted editing of the genome and enabling researchers to study the functional consequences of DCLRE1C loss of function in a controlled environment.

These cell lines serve as invaluable tools for elucidating the role of DCLRE1C in cellular repair mechanisms and its implications in various diseases, including immunodeficiencies associated with DNA repair deficiencies. By simulating the genetic conditions related to human pathologies, such as severe combined immunodeficiency, scientists can investigate the molecular pathways through which DCLRE1C influences cellular responses to DNA damage, leading to potential therapeutic targets.
